The best BMS graphics are not just nice images. They are a working tool for engineers, facilities teams and customers.
Use real BMS values such as temperatures, humidity, CO₂, meters, fan speeds, valve positions, damper demands, LoRaWAN wireless sensors and alarm states.
Arrange the plant in a way that follows the real air, water or energy path so faults can be traced quickly.
Use history data and thresholds to highlight abnormal operation, comfort drift, out-of-hours running and energy waste.
Use the graphics during remote support and monthly reviews to identify risks, suggest improvements and check that changes worked.
